Abstract
The present invention relates to poultry cultivating technologies, and in particular to a kind of chicken house large area feeding chicken in largely scale method.Include the following steps: that breeding fertilized eggs is selected to be hatched, during hatching, using ultraviolet light egg, the stage of brooding is transferred to after egg hatching, phase feeding of brooding is brooded material, artificial regulatory daytime during brooding, the temperature and humidity at night, enter after brooding and promotees the stage of development, it inspires to educate phase feeding and inspire and educates material, promote the stage of development, daily night irradiates chicken group with blue LED lamp, promote to enter the fast well-fattened stage after the stage of development, fast well-fattened phase feeding quick fattening feed, fast well-fattened period, between daily night 9-10 point, hen house temperature is set at 6-8 DEG C, the present invention passes through hatching, it broods, it inspires and educates, Rapid development management method realizes that chicken house is quickly raised chickens on a large scale, realize high yield, low disease, high-quality cultivates purpose.

Summary of the invention
For existing feeding chicken in largely scale there are the shortcomings that, the purpose of the present invention is to provide a kind of chicken house large area scales
Chicken-raising method.
The technical solution adopted by the present invention is that a kind of chicken house large area feeding chicken in largely scale method includes the following steps:
(1) hatch: selection breeding fertilized eggs are hatched, and temperature are controlled during hatching at 26-28 DEG C, illuminance controls
During 3000-3500lx, hatching, every 12 hours, use wavelength for 235nm, intensity 12-13W/m2Ultraviolet light
Egg, each irradiation time are 2-2.3 hours;
(2) it broods: being transferred to the stage of brooding after egg hatching, the time of brooding is 30 days, and density of brooding is 32-38/㎡, is educated
Young phase feeding is brooded material, and day temperature control is at 22-25 DEG C during brooding, and humid control is in 60-62%, nocturnal temperature control
At 16-18 DEG C, humid control is in 42-45%;
(3) promote the stage of development: entering after brooding and promote the stage of development, promoting development time is 20-30 days, promotees the stage of development
Feeding, which inspires, educates material, promotees the stage of development, and it is 430-440nm that daily night, which opens wavelength, and photon hypothesis is 0.65 μ
mol·m-2·s-1Blue LED lamp irradiation chicken group, irradiation time be 6-8 hours;
(4) the fast well-fattened stage: promote to enter the fast well-fattened stage after the stage of development, the fast well-fattened time is 40-50
It, fast well-fattened phase feeding quick fattening feed, fast well-fattened period, between daily night 9-10 point, setting hen house temperature exists
6-8 DEG C, and maintain 30-35 minutes;
The feed of brooding is with parts by weight for 20-30 parts of bean dregs, 50-55 parts of maize pulps, 30-40 portions of millets, 10-15 parts
Wheat bran is made of raw material, and specifically when production, bean dregs, maize pulp, millet, wheat bran are passed through in pressure cooker, controls pressure cooker internal pressure
Power is 3.2-3.5Kg/cm2, temperature is 50-52 DEG C, 100-110 parts of activation enzymolysis liquids is slowly injected into pressure cooker, and open
Vacuum pump makes the vacuum degree in pressure cooker remain 380-400mmHg, persistently vacuumizes 18-20 minutes, the object that processing is obtained
Expect granulating and drying, finally obtains feed of brooding;
The activation enzymolysis liquid is made of cellulase, protease and activating solution, and activating solution is the chlorine that concentration is 3-3.2%
Change aqueous solutions of potassium, activating high temperature resistant DNA polymerase activity in enzymolysis liquid is 170-180U/ml, proteinase activity 120-125U/
ml;
Described inspire educates material with parts by weight for 50-60 parts of bean dregs, 20-30 parts of maize pulps, 20-25 parts of wheat brans, 10-12 parts
Haematococcus pluvialis algae powder is made of raw material, and specifically when production, bean dregs, maize pulp, wheat bran, haematococcus pluvialis algae powder are uniformly mixed
Humidity is adjusted in 95-99%, is inoculated with Bacillus natto by 2% weight ratio, prior to 45-48 DEG C at cultivate 40-42 hours, after in 22-25
It is cultivated 10-12 hours at DEG C, the material granulation that processing is obtained is dry, finally obtains feed of brooding;
When the quick fattening feed specifically makes, 40-42 parts of bean powderes, 30-36 portions of corn flour, 8-10 parts of wheat brans are existed
38-40 DEG C, pressure control is handled 8-10 hours in 0.1-0.15 normal atmosphere pressure, is ground into 75-80 mesh, is obtained mixed powder
Material;By new fresh sweet potatoes defibrination, it is inoculated with carbohydrase, enzymolysis processing 22-24 hours at 38-40 DEG C, spray drying obtains being saccharified red
Potato powder;By fresh sedge defibrination, bacillus marinus, the fermentation process 38- at 30-32 DEG C are inoculated with by the weight ratio of 2-2.5 ‰
44 hours, fermentation process was sufficiently stirred once every 5 hours, obtained fermentation sedge powder;Mixed powder and 10-12 parts of saccharification is red
Potato powder, 5-7 parts of fermentation sedge powder mixing granulations are dry, finally obtain and state quick fattening feed.
The beneficial effects of the invention are that the present invention by hatch, brood, inspire educate, Rapid development management method realization chicken
The extensive quickly poultry in field realizes that high yield, low sick, high-quality cultivate purpose, and fast well-fattened end can be listed and be sold, and improved and supported
The breeding income at family is grown, for egg hatching rate 99.96% or more, total disease incidence is obtained lower than 2.4 ‰ during cultivation
Nutritional ingredient in chicken, fresh monosodium glutamate, aromatic substance content differ and be no different with chicken, delicious meat is delicate.
Wherein, every 12 hours, the wavelength is used to be for 235nm, intensity in addition to reasonable control temperature and illumination during hatching
12-13W/m2Egg of ultraviolet light, egg hatching rate can be significantly improved, using the method hatch egg, hatching rate
99.96% or more, and the chicken quality that hatching obtains is higher, and disease resistance is strong;
Wherein, it broods and feeds special prepared material of brooding, not only nutrition is comprehensive, but also easily digests, and its is suitble to
Chick stomach, digestibility promote Chicks ' Growth good 92.6% or more, and nutrient absorption is comprehensive, and it is anti-to further increase chick
Inverse property;
Wherein, at 22-25 DEG C, humid control is controlled in 60-62%, nocturnal temperature in 16- for day temperature control during brooding
18 DEG C, humid control can enhance chick respiratory system immunity in 42-45%, effectively prevent chick respiratory disease and occur;
Wherein, it inspires and educates special prepared inspire of phase feeding and educate material, chick bone and internal organ can be effectively facilitated
The sound development of organ, and help to maintain chicken intestinal colony balance, promote the stage of development, it is 430- that daily night, which opens wavelength,
440nm, photon hypothesis are 0.65 μm of olm-2·s-1Blue LED lamp irradiation chicken group, can effectively reduce in advance chicken group sense
Contaminate helminth incidence;
Wherein, quick fattening feed, contained energy is higher, can quickly make chicken group's getting fat, fast well-fattened period, in conjunction with every
Between its night 9-10 point, hen house temperature is set at 6-8 DEG C, and maintain 30-35 minutes, can effectively accelerate fat metabolism, reduce rouge
Fat production rate improves the chicken degree of packing and lean meat percentage.
